The main aims of the founders, post revolution were to set up a system of government that would allow wealthy white land owners like themselves to continue to prosper. Of course, the establishment of such a government would help Americans at all levels to some degree, and such a government would also allow for more direct input and control by the people. Or at least certain groups of people. It has, however, worked out remarkably well.

Q: Aside from the obvious issue of liberation what were the founding fathers main ideological aims post revolution?

Were the founding fathers paid for their efforts?

The Founding Fathers were not paid for their efforts, and in fact, many pledged their fortunes to help fund the revolution. After the war, the country itself was in significant debt as well.
